From 2d53fac05a2c286a76c392f274b8ac2bb12b470f Mon Sep 17 00:00:00 2001 From: Tony Mack Date: Fri, 14 Nov 2014 00:56:04 -0500 Subject: [PATCH] icehouse uses full hostname in availability zone filter now --- planetstack/openstack/driver.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/planetstack/openstack/driver.py b/planetstack/openstack/driver.py index 6fb81a5..5506ca6 100644 --- a/planetstack/openstack/driver.py +++ b/planetstack/openstack/driver.py @@ -433,12 +433,12 @@ class OpenStackDriver: # determine availability zone and compute host availability_zone_filter = None - if not availability_zone: + if availability_zone is None or not availability_zone: availability_zone_filter = 'nova' else: availability_zone_filter = availability_zone if hostname: - availability_zone_filter += ':%s' % hostname.split('.')[0] + availability_zone_filter += ':%s' % hostname server = self.shell.nova.servers.create( name=name, -- 2.47.0